[0003] Although the above-mentioned water filter device does have the function of decontaminating the filter membrane, it still has its shortcomings in use and needs to be improved. The water filter device is equipped with multiple sets of filter units and stacked units from top to bottom. The agitation layer of the unit is driven by the momentum of the water flow, but after the water flow rushes down from the top cover, usually only the stacked unit on the upper layer can obtain enough water pressure to drive the agitation layer, the more the water flow passes through the more objects When the water pressure becomes insufficient, when the water flow reaches the stacked unit at the lower position, the momentum of the water flow is usually no longer able to drive the agitation layer, resulting in the lower stacked unit not being able to operate effectively to remove impurities and improving the decontamination effect. It is not ideal, and the agitation layer is embedded in the middle of the bearing ring seat and the outer ring. Since the inner and outer ring surfaces are subject to contact friction, the rotation of the agitation layer will generate greater frictional resistance, so the rotation of the agitation layer The smoothness is poor, and relatively high water pressure is required to achieve smooth rotation, which is not conducive to cleaning operations. In addition, the water filter device only uses the top and bottom covers to clamp and lock all filter units and stacked units. There is no external object that can be covered. When the water flow is filtered by high pressure, the water flow may overflow and splash, causing the surrounding environment to be humid, and the dust and debris flying in the air are also likely to pollute the water source.

Abstract

A water treating apparatus able to increase the cleaning effect to filter membrane is composed of a sealed container with an internal cavity and a sewage raining outlet, a vertical water generating tube with multiple water inlet holes and arranged in the center of said internal cavity, a filter unit with overlapped several filter membranes and rotary plates sleeving on said water generating tube, and several water spraying tubes surrounding said filter unit. As said rotary plate has the rotary blade wheel supported by a bearing ring, the rotary blade wheels can be driven by water spraying tubes to clean said filter membranes.
